Premium Hotels in Devon
Exeter
Topsham
Exeter
Bridford
Devon
Exeter
You are booking hotel for more than 30 days
Exeter, Devon | 7 minutes walk to Exeter St Thomas Station
Exeter
Topsham
Exeter
Bridford
Devon
Exeter
Devon
Tavistock
Devon
Exeter
Tavistock
Ilfracombe
Devon
Lynton